- HIC2 (HIC ZBTB Transcriptional Repressor 2)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with HIC2 include Orofaciodigital Syndrome X and Simpson-Golabi-Behmel Syndrome, Type 1. HIC2 contains 5 C2H2-type zinc fingers and 1 BTB (POZ) domain. It belongs to the krueppel C2H2-type zinc-finger protein family, Hic subfamily and is a transcriptional repressor. It is a transcription activator of SIRT1.
